Web2. The dataset’s extension needs to be renamed to .bil (band interleaved format) in order to be viewed in ArcMap. This can be done by right-clicking on the filename and selecting Rename. Change the three character file extension from .dem to .bil 3. Open ArcMap and you will be able to add the dataset natively Web12 de jan. de 2015 · GIS file created in ESRI's BIL (binary interleaved) format, a raster image format used for representing surfaces and terrain elevations; can be …

WebBIL, BIP, and BSQ are not in themselves image formats but are schemes for storing the actual pixel values of an image in a file. These files support the display of single and multiband images and handle black-and-white, grayscale, pseudo color, true color, and multispectral image data.

The .ige file is related to the .img file. Once the .img file exceeds 4GB is size it starts a second file is then created (the .ige file). If, you add the .img file to ArcGIS it will add the .ige file. The .img file contains a pointer to the .ige file. Reply. biztown shops
